  • Fuel pressure- I haven't checked up to this point because I have all the matched OEM components including a new fuel pump from Autozone. The pump is installed into a tank that I built and it has a return line plumbed in too. I have a little cheap analogue fuel pressure gauge with 1/8npt male stud on it. I haven't installed it because there isn't a place to tap into it after the regulator in the cast housing of the TBI unit and I figured it would be useless to tap into the line before the regulator. So I don't disagree that I should verify fuel pressure but I considered it low risk at this stage. I assume more likely there's a disconnected wire or vacuum line somewhere that is escaping me. Hopefully the logger/scanner will help me find it. if anyone has a way they have checked TBI fuel pressure I would like to hear it. I contemplated taking the little cast piece off that connects the regulator to the injectors and drilling and tapping a 1/8NPT hole into it.
